Turkish state killed at least 81 children in South Kurdistan in 33 years

Community Peacemaker Teams Iraq said in a report that at least 81 children have been killed in attacks by the Turkish state in South Kurdistan since 1991.

The Community Peacemaker Teams Iraq (CPT), which operates in the Kurdistan Region of Iraq, published a report on the children killed in attacks by the Turkish state.

The report once again showed that the commitments of the United Nations  "Convention on the Rights of the Child", of which Turkey is a signatory, are being violated.

According to the CPT report published in RojNews, at least 81 children have been killed and 115 injured in attacks carried out by the Turkish state in South Kurdistan since 1991.

The Turkish state most recently targeted a moving vehicle in the Dukan district of Silêmaniyê. Muzaffer Hüseyin Xidir and his two sons, Muhammed Muzaffer (15) and Mubin Muzafer (12), lost their lives in this attack.
